An engrossing contest so far at SJP. City started off well without really testing Addicks keeper Dillon Phillips too much early on, but they did well to stretch the visitors with their pace. However, the League One side started to control things and, 15 minutes in, forced Christy Pym into a good save. They have pace in abundance, with Karlan Ahearne-Grant giving Pierce Sweeney a real challenge on the left wing, and Regan Charles Cook finding good space on the right.
City came back into the game later on in the half and are moving the ball around well when they can get on it. Some really good build-up play has created some good Grecians chances, with Troy Brown harshly having a goal ruled out for a push and Jake Taylor forcing Phillips into a fine save. A really good and entertaining game so far with some high-quality football on show, the second half should be a cracker.
